Unit Definitions

What is Kilobit ?

A Kilobit (kb or kbit) is a decimal unit of digital information that is equal to 1000 bits. It is commonly used to express data transfer speeds, such as the speed of an internet connection and to measure the size of a file. In the context of data storage and memory, the binary-based unit of Kibibit (Kibit) is used instead.

What is Mebibyte ?

A Mebibyte (MiB) is a binary unit of digital information that is equal to 1,048,576 bytes (or 8,388,608 bits) and is defined by the International Electro technical Commission(IEC). The prefix 'mebi' is derived from the binary number system and it is used to distinguish it from the decimal-based 'megabyte' (MB). It is widely used in the field of computing as it more accurately represents the amount of data storage and data transfer in computer systems.
